Output 3a7f888839e3037279eb96e5aa0099abf8f8b37e18b5ab54b1eb8afbb5b75b62:24

value
39943770
script pubkey
OP_0 OP_PUSHBYTES_20 370b50694b0d4bc86adad91304077e259e108cc5
address
ltc1qxu94q62tp49us6k6myfsgpm7yk0pprx982ahgd
transaction
3a7f888839e3037279eb96e5aa0099abf8f8b37e18b5ab54b1eb8afbb5b75b62
spent
true